We are so excited to bring a very special guest, Sekou Andrews, creator of the album Koumami, to this week’s podcast. Sekou is an award-winning entrepreneur, a GRAMMY-nominated spoken word artist, and the creator of “poetic voice,” which is a new speaking category that combines inspirational speaking with spoken word poetry, like “Hamilton” meets “TED.” Be inspired and start rethinking what is possible. And yes, we do ask him for a special “hype ending” and wow does he deliver! Come join us on this electrifying journey!
